About The Big Nowhere
The Big Nowhere is a 1988 crime fiction novel by James Ellroy, the second of the L. A. Quartet, a series of novels set in 1940s and 1950s Los Angeles. James Ellroy dedicated The Big Nowhere "To Glenda Revelle".
